I parametri consentono di usare modelli con la massima flessibilità e di personalizzare in modo dinamico un’immagine modello. Potete decidere quali livelli di testo e immagine includere nel modello e, in ciascun livello, quali parametri visualizzare. Ad esempio, per attirare l'attenzione su un prodotto in vendita, è possibile creare un livello di testo In vendita. Successivamente, per rimuovere questo livello ma mantenere il resto dell’immagine modello sarà sufficiente rimuovere il parametro Offerta speciale.
Quando create dei parametri per i modelli, dichiarate quali parti del modello richiamare in una stringa URL. Un URL costruito con parametri consente di esporre tali elementi nella stringa URL. Con i parametri esposti, potete creare risultati personalizzati dal modo in cui l’immagine modello viene costruita in modo dinamico dal server immagini. In questo modo, è possibile modificare un modello in modo dinamico poiché potete richiamare alcuni o tutti i suoi parametri in un URL.
Nei parametri del livello di testo, potete anche fare sì che la stringa di testo sia un campo dinamico collegato ai valori in un database. La possibilità di collegare il testo a un database è utile, ad esempio, per gestire le promozioni. Potete personalizzare le immagini modello in modo che contengano i nomi dei clienti. È inoltre possibile collegare un parametro di livello testo a un database dei prezzi per visualizzare il prezzo di un articolo in un'immagine modello.
Potete fare riferimento più volte a uno stesso parametro. Utilizzate la casella combinata per ciascun comando nella finestra di dialogo dei parametri per selezionare un parametro che corrisponda a uno specifico comando. Ad esempio, tutti i parametri di dimensione sono disponibili per size=
comando. Potete riassegnare il riferimento del parametro a qualsiasi parametro già presente nella casella combinata e rinominarlo in modo diverso da quanto già elencato. In quest’ultimo caso, il nome deve essere univoco. In caso contrario, viene visualizzato un errore per indicare che il parametro esiste. Quando elimini un riferimento a un parametro, questo viene rimosso dall'URL se non vi è alcun riferimento in nessun altro punto. Quando modificate il valore di default di un parametro di testo, tutti i riferimenti a tale parametro vengono aggiornati. Potete vedere l'aggiornamento nella tabella dei livelli, nel rendering del modello e nell'URL. Quando modificate un attributo di livello modificando i quadratini di ridimensionamento o digitando i valori nel pannello delle proprietà, il valore del parametro viene aggiornato e tutti i riferimenti al parametro vengono aggiornati. Ad esempio, se avete parametrizzato la dimensione di due livelli usando uno stesso parametro e cambiate la dimensione di un livello, vengono aggiornate le dimensioni di entrambi i livelli. Quando visualizzate in anteprima un modello e cambiate un parametro, vengono aggiornati tutti i riferimenti a tale parametro.
Vedi anche Nozioni di base sui modelli video di formazione.
Per ciascun livello nel modello, attenetevi a questa procedura per creare parametri del modello:
Potete rinominare i parametri nella schermata Parametri, in mod che sia più facile individuarlo nelle stringhe URL e più semplice usarlo come valore del database. Per rinominare un parametro, selezionatene uno On , selezionarne il nome e immettere un nuovo nome nel campo Nome.
Per visualizzare un elenco dei parametri creati per il modello, selezionare il pulsante Riepilogo parametri nella schermata Modello. Viene visualizzata la schermata Riepilogo parametri. In essa sono elencati i nomi dei vari livelli nonché i nomi e i valori di eventuali parametri.
Per i livelli di testo, è inoltre possibile rendere la stringa di testo un campo dinamico collegato a un valore di database. Effettuate le seguenti operazioni:
Per assegnare al nome del parametro un valore del database, aggiungete la seguente stringa all’URL del modello:
?$_2(parameter name)=(database value)
Il nome del parametro viene sostituito dai nomi in un campo del database o da un codice Java™ che indica, ad esempio, il prezzo corrente di un articolo o il nome di un cliente.